namespace Aeshnidae.Fellowship;
public class Settings
{
public const string FileName = "Settings.json";
public bool Enabled { get; set; } = true;
///
/// How many people may be in one fellowship. Retail is 9.
///
/// ACE keeps this in a public static field, so it is simply assigned rather than
/// patched - but raising it without extending is a
/// bug, not a feature: ACE's own share table stops at 9 and falls through to 1.0,
/// which would hand every member of a larger fellowship a full share each. The two
/// settings are coupled, and this mod keeps them consistent.
///
public int MaxFellows { get; set; } = 9;
///
/// What fraction of earned experience each member receives, by fellowship size.
/// The key is the number of members; 1 means soloing in a fellowship of one.
///
/// Retail's curve is a single steep step from 1 to 2 members and then a steady
/// -0.05 per member: 1.0, .75, .6, .55, .5, .45, .4, .35, .3. Generated to
/// MaxFellows on first run, continuing that decline past 9, and then edited by hand.
///
/// Note this is share PER MEMBER, not a split of a fixed pool - a fellowship of
/// nine at .3 each yields 2.7x the experience one player would have earned. That is
/// retail behaviour, and it is why the number falls as the group grows rather than
/// staying at 1.0.
///
public Dictionary SharePercentages { get; set; } = new();
///
/// Share for a fellowship larger than the table covers. A floor rather than a
/// fallthrough, because ACE's own fallthrough is 1.0 and that is the bug this
/// setting exists to prevent.
///
public double ShareBeyondTable { get; set; } = 0.10;
/// Fills in the retail curve, extended to MaxFellows, on first run.
public bool EnsureSharePercentages()
{
if (SharePercentages.Count > 0)
return false;
// Retail, verbatim, for the range retail covers.
var retail = new Dictionary
{
[1] = 1.00, [2] = 0.75, [3] = 0.60, [4] = 0.55, [5] = 0.50,
[6] = 0.45, [7] = 0.40, [8] = 0.35, [9] = 0.30,
};
for (var count = 1; count <= Math.Max(MaxFellows, 9); count++)
{
if (retail.TryGetValue(count, out var pct))
SharePercentages[count] = pct;
else
// Continue retail's -0.05 per member, floored so it never reaches zero.
SharePercentages[count] = Math.Max(ShareBeyondTable, 0.30 - 0.05 * (count - 9));
}
return true;
}
/// Share for a given member count, from the table or the floor.
public double ShareFor(int members)
{
if (members <= 0)
return 1.0;
return SharePercentages.TryGetValue(members, out var pct) ? pct : ShareBeyondTable;
}
